How Many Craters Does Venus Have?

Due to Venus’ thick atmosphere it isn’t easy to state the exact number of craters on the planets surface but, that does not mean Venus isn’t scattered with its fair share of impact craters, at least in regards to what we’ve been able to observe. In regards to the observed craters on Venus’ surfaces, astronomers … Read more